Product Description:
SERVOTOUGH Oxy 1900 is a digital oxygen analyzer suitable for use in hazardous areas, with oxygen analysis standards set and a feature rich solution designed to meet the monitoring needs of the most challenging applications.
The core of Oxy 1900 is Shifumei's patented paramagnetic oxygen sensor, which provides highly reliable, accurate, and stable oxygen percentage measurement. Using industry-leading patented paramagnetic technology to achieve stable, high reliability, and non consumable measurements - ensuring a longer lifespan and lower maintenance costs.
Technical parameters:
Gas to be tested: Oxygen (O2)
Sensing technology: paramagnetic
Performance:
◎ Measurement range: 0-25% O2 †
◎ Low detection limit:< ±50ppm O2
◎ Linear error: No significant error
◎ Repetitive accuracy:< 0.02% O2
◎ Accuracy (inherent error):< ± 0.05% O2 (± 95% confidence interval)
◎ Response time (T90):<6 seconds, under conditions of 200ml/minute and 1 liter/minute
◎ Zero drift (weekly):<0.05% O2/week
◎ Range drift (weekly):<0.05% O2/week
◎ Impact of sample gas discharge pressure: equipped with pressure compensation device: a 1% change in sample gas discharge pressure corresponds to a 1% change in reading
Not equipped with pressure compensation device: When the sample gas discharge pressure changes by 1%, the corresponding reading changes by 0.05%
◎ Sample gas pressure fluctuation: Flow changes of 50-250ml/minute (12-70 liters/hour, with built-in branch options) can cause zero point changes of<0.1% O2 and range changes of<0.5% reading
Signal output: standard configuration for each analyzer
◎ Analog output: 1 isolated 4-20mA/0-20mA output
◎ Analog output range: Users can choose the measurement range (minimum range 0-1% O2)
◎ Alarm: 2 potential free single pole double throw relays (30V DC 1A)
◎ Status signal: 4 potential free single pole double throw relays (30V dc 1A): Instrument malfunction, maintenance required, under repair, and mA range indication
◎ Digital communication: Modbus RTU (RS485) or Ethernet (Modbus TCP)
Work environment:
◎ Temperature: Operating temperature:- 10° … +55°C (+14°F … +131°F)
Storage temperature:- 20°C … +60°C (-4°F … +140°F)
◎ Relative humidity: 0-95% RH, non condensable gas
◎ Preheating time: Typical value<4 hours (at an ambient temperature of 20 ° C (68 ° F), depending on actual application and environmental conditions)
◎ Working altitude:- 500 … 2,000m (-1640 … 6562ft)
◎ Protection level: IP66 and NEMA 4X
Physical parameters:
◎ Dimensions (W x H x D) 448mm (17.6 ") x 235mm (9.2") x 227mm (8.9 ")
Online dew point meters can accurately measure the dew point temperature of air or other gases. This series of dew point meters has the advantages of high accuracy, wide applicability, and low cost. They are suitable for steel, petrochemical, oven, drying oven, environmental testing, calibration laboratory, paint booth, process gas monitoring and gas production fields, using the principle of spotlight measurement to ensure high accuracy and reliability.
Due to different cooling methods and detection control methods, online dew point meters can be divided into multiple types. Its calibration uses a thermoelectric cooler to cool the dew point sensor, so that the water vapor in the sample gas condenses on the dew point sensor; The signal collected by the receiver is automatically controlled by a circuit to maintain equilibrium between the dew point on the dew point sensor and the water vapor in the gas. Accurately measure the temperature of the dew point sensor using a platinum resistance thermometer to obtain the dew point temperature of the gas.
A gas metering system is defined as a transfer in which a fluid or gas is measured and sold from one direction to another. In the process of trade handover, accuracy is crucial for both the company delivering the materials and the ultimate recipient when transmitting them. CTM is defined as an instrument designed, installed, and operated to meet the requirements of trade handover measurement. Trade handover requires a complete metering system designed and manufactured for measuring product gas applications, not just flow meters.
